Output 112ec453b03560331451c1e734c0c1d12faeb7493cc6a28d2baab23b27579bbb:5

value
3187537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5d0b14c1c0fe8370259285615b7fd2220b92902 OP_EQUAL
address
3MBZrcmJgBoUTz6qPFsQ1sW49nB1XWCF1B
transaction
112ec453b03560331451c1e734c0c1d12faeb7493cc6a28d2baab23b27579bbb
confirmations
340089
spent
true